** The kitchen remodeling market in and around Honeoye, NY, is characteristic of a rural Finger Lakes community. The competition is moderate, dominated by a mix of long-standing local contractors and specialized franchises from nearby larger hubs like Rochester. Quality is generally high, as contractors rely heavily on local reputation and word-of-mouth referrals. Homeowners in the area often own older, character-rich homes, leading to a high demand for skilled professionals who can modernize layouts and systems while preserving charm. Due to the proximity to premium natural stone sources, services for granite and quartz countertop fabrication are robust. Typical pricing for a full kitchen remodel in this region can range widely based on scope and materials, but homeowners should generally expect: * **Mid-range Full Remodel:** $25,000 - $50,000 * **High-end/Full Custom Remodel:** $50,000 - $100,000+ It is highly recommended to obtain multiple detailed quotes and verify NYS licensing and insurance for any contractor before proceeding with a project.

For a full remodel in our area, including new cabinets, countertops, flooring, appliances, and labor, homeowners should budget between $25,000 and $60,000, with high-end projects exceeding that. Costs are influenced by material choices, the age of your home (which may require updates to plumbing/electrical to meet current codes), and local labor rates. It's wise to get 2-3 detailed estimates from contractors familiar with Ontario County building practices.
Honeoye's distinct four seasons, with cold, snowy winters and humid summers, directly affect scheduling and materials. Most contractors are busiest in spring and summer, so scheduling a fall or winter start can sometimes secure a better timeline. For material durability, consider engineered hardwood or luxury vinyl plank flooring, which better withstands humidity fluctuations than solid hardwood, preventing gaps or warping.
Yes, permits are typically required for structural, electrical, and plumbing work in the Town of Richmond or Village of Honeoye. Your contractor should handle this, but it's your responsibility to verify they have pulled the proper permits. This ensures work meets New York State Residential Building Code and local ordinances, which is crucial for safety and for maintaining your home's resale value.
Prioritize contractors licensed and insured in New York with verifiable local references in the Honeoye area. Look for experience with older homes common in our region, as they may have unique structural or system challenges. Always check their standing with the Better Business Bureau and review their portfolio for projects of a similar scale and style to yours.
Absolutely. Lakeside properties often have higher moisture levels and may have specific septic system and well water considerations that affect plumbing upgrades. You may also need to consider views and natural light in your design. Furthermore, if your home is in a designated flood zone or historic district, there may be additional regulations from the Town or NYS DEC that impact your project scope and approvals.
